Output e95ceadd5d892eda79b39f9bb530ebea7e453d52258fe8a63c1a242e97ddd2b8:1

value
12290476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30531d4a7a640963b65ec642f268fd9b07c6e5a0 OP_EQUAL
address
366XveDwrxuejgCAF4cdkHJsu5H6ag1w3v
transaction
e95ceadd5d892eda79b39f9bb530ebea7e453d52258fe8a63c1a242e97ddd2b8
confirmations
24983
spent
false